WebNov 8, 2013 · Dyphylline should be used during pregnancy only if the possible benefit outweighs the possible risk to the unborn baby. OR. No studies have been done in animals, and no well-controlled studies have been done in pregnant women. Dyphylline should be given to a pregnant woman only if clearly needed. Pharmacokinetics Absorption: Readily absorbed from GI tract. Peak: 1 h. Metabolism: Metabolized in liver (but not to theophylline). Elimination: Excreted in urine.
